Hippo (HIPO) stock analysis highlights analyst sentiment, price momentum, revenue guidance alongside daily market intelligence and earnings coverage. Hippo Holdings Inc. (HIPO) is trading at $26.20, reflecting a modest gain of +0.96% on the session. The stock remains within a defined range, with near-term support at $24.89 and resistance at $27.51. This upward move comes as the company continues to navigate a dynamic insurtech landscape.

Volume patterns for HIPO have been relatively subdued in recent sessions, suggesting that the current price movement may be driven by sentiment rather than a significant influx of new capital. Trading activity appears in line with the stock’s average daily volume over the past month, indicating a measured advance without signs of excessive speculation. In the broader insurtech sector, Hippo’s slight gain stands in contrast to some peers that have faced headwinds from rising loss ratios and competitive pricing pressures. The company’s focus on technology-driven home insurance underwriting and its efforts to improve loss cost ratios could be contributing factors behind the modest upward bias. Additionally, recent industry data on property insurance pricing trends may be providing a tailwind as insurers adjust premiums to reflect elevated catastrophe risks. While no major company-specific announcements have emerged, the incremental price increase suggests that market participants may be reacting to favorable fundamentals, such as improving combined ratios or a more efficient customer acquisition strategy. The stock’s ability to hold above the $26 level after a prior pullback also indicates potential buying interest at these prices.

From a technical perspective, HIPO is testing the upper portion of its recent trading range. The established support at $24.89 has held firm on multiple occasions, providing a floor that could limit downside risk. On the upside, the resistance level near $27.51 has historically acted as a ceiling, and the stock may need a clear catalyst to break above that zone. Price action patterns show a series of higher lows over the past several weeks, hinting at a gradual uptrend. Momentum indicators such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I) are likely in the neutral to slightly bullish range—potentially in the mid-50s to low 60s—suggesting there is room for additional gains before entering overbought territory. Moving averages, specifically the 50-day and 200-day, may be converging or showing a bullish crossover, though confirmation is needed. The stock’s current position just below resistance implies a period of consolidation or a breakout attempt in the near term. Traders may watch for volume expansion on any move above $27.51 to confirm strength.

Combining this with historical trends allows for a more balanced perspective on potential risks and opportunities. Looking ahead, several scenarios could unfold for HIPO. If the stock manages to break decisively above the $27.51 resistance on above-average volume, it could open the door to a test of higher levels, potentially the $29–$30 zone. Conversely, failure to sustain gains and a pullback toward support at $24.89 could lead to a retest of that level. A break below support might see the stock decline toward the next major floor around $23.00. Factors that could influence future performance include upcoming quarterly earnings reports, where improvements in loss ratios or premium growth would be closely watched. Macroeconomic developments, such as changes in interest rates that affect investment income, or regulatory shifts in property insurance markets, may also impact the stock. Additionally, the company’s ability to scale its distribution partnerships and manage catastrophe exposure will be key. Investors should monitor trading volume and any insider buying activity as potential confirmation of conviction. The stock’s relatively low volatility compared to other insurtech names suggests a wait-and-see approach from the broader market, but a catalyst could alter that dynamic.
